This macro doesn't do what it is supposed to do in Word. When you arrange multiple
documents, it opens them in full screen with no toolbars. The "windows in toolbars"
function controls toolbars for individual documents at the bottom of the window.
It does not enable tiling of documents in Word as far as I can see.
